Clarified butter is a precious ally that should never be missing in the kitchen. Let's see why you should always keep a jar in the refrigerator. Ordinary butter, in addition to fats, contains casein, lactose and approximately 15-16% water. Clarified butter is simply regular butter that has had these compounds removed. It is therefore made up almost exclusively of fat.
